The Egyptians believed that a balanced connection involving people and animals was An important aspect in the cosmic purchase; Hence individuals, animals and vegetation have been believed being associates of one total.[93] Animals, both domesticated and wild, have been hence a crucial supply of spirituality, companionship, and sustenance to the ancient Egyptians. Cattle were A very powerful livestock; the administration collected taxes on livestock in regular censuses, and the size of a herd reflected the Status and great importance of your estate or temple that owned them.

[38] From Itjtawy, the kings with the Twelfth Dynasty undertook a significantly-sighted land reclamation and irrigation scheme to extend agricultural output in the area. What's more, the armed service reconquered territory in Nubia that was full of quarries and gold mines, when laborers crafted a defensive construction during the jap Delta, called the "Walls from the Ruler", to protect in opposition to overseas attack.[39]
Motivating and Arranging these activities was a bureaucracy of elite scribes, spiritual leaders, and directors beneath the Charge of a pharaoh, who ensured the cooperation and unity from the Egyptian people today while in the context of the elaborate system of spiritual beliefs.[four]

The success of historical Egyptian civilization came partly from its capacity to adapt for the disorders with the Nile River valley for agriculture. The predictable flooding and managed irrigation with the fertile valley developed surplus crops, which supported a more dense inhabitants, and social progress and society. With methods to spare, the administration sponsored mineral exploitation in the valley and surrounding desert locations, the early growth of the independent producing system, the Group of collective development and agricultural projects, trade with encompassing locations, in addition to a armed forces meant to assert Egyptian dominance.
The staple diet regime consisted of bread and beer, supplemented with vegetables including onions and garlic, and fruit like dates and figs. Wine and meat were being savored by all on feast times though the higher lessons indulged on a more normal basis. Fish, meat, and fowl could be salted or dried, and could be cooked in stews or roasted on the grill.[142]
